B.2.1 HPOD Web Server Interface Overview
TousetheHPODWebServerInterface:
OpenacompatibleWebbrowser.
EntertheHPODIPAddressintothebrowserAddressfield(defaultishttp://192.168.1.4)
Enter a valid user name / password (default is comtech / comtech). The HPOD Web
ServerInterfaceHomepageappearsuponsuccessfullogin:
